People react differently to different meds.  The best thing to look at is what percentage of people had a given side effect in various studies.  The versions of these presented to physicians are usualy available at www.rxlist.com.

Cymbalta makes some people sleepy if the take it in the AM but this is usualy not a problem if taken in the PM so long as it doesn't cause insomnia. 

Wellbutrin-XL usualy doesn't have as much of an appitite suppressant effect as the shorter acting formulations and is the least likely to make you sleepy. 

Desipramine is TCA that is generaly more stimulating than sedating as is nortyptiline.

Strattera might be worth a shot.
